Obesity prevention programs in schools

Obesity prevention programs in schools are essential for promoting healthy habits in children and reducing obesity rates. These programs typically focus on improving nutrition, increasing physical activity, and teaching children about healthy lifestyle choices. Schools provide an ideal setting for such programs because they reach a large population at a critical age, instilling habits that can prevent future weight issues. Successful school-based initiatives often involve engaging parents and the community, creating an environment where children are supported in making healthier choices both at school and at home. Early intervention is key to combating childhood obesity and its long-term effects.
